ResponsibilitiesAbout the Role:
We’re seeking an enthusiastic Rehab Director to oversee therapy services at our skilled nursing facility. This is a dynamic opportunity for a licensed Physical Therapist Assistant ready to lead a dedicated interdisciplinary team and elevate the standard of care.
What You'll Do:
Clinical Oversight: Coordinate and supervise rehab staff across disciplinesCompliance and Regulation: Ensure exceptional therapy outcomes and regulatory complianceStaff Development: Foster a collaborative, patient-centered cultureInterdisciplinary Collaboration: Engage with residents, families, and staff to ensure top-tier experiences
Full responsibilities available upon request or during interview.
QualificationsWhat You Bring:
Degree in an accredited Physical Therapy (PT), Occupational Therapy, or Speech Language Pathology Program. Certified assistants also qualify- Physical Therapy Assistant (PTA) or Certified Occupational Therapist Assistant (COTA).
